Dive Molokini Crater on a more aggressive 3-tank trip designed for experienced certified divers. Join the Prodiver III on Tuesdays for drift and anchor diving in rougher ocean conditions.
You must be an Open Water Certified Diver with at least 4 certification dives and 25+ lifetime dives. A medical clearance may be required if you answer YES on the medical questionnaire. Optional gratuity is not included.
100% refund if cancelled 48 hours prior to the scheduled charter. Charters are non-refundable if cancelled or rescheduled within 48 hours. Private Charters are non-refundable if cancelled or rescheduled within 7 days. Refunds prior to the cut-off time are minus a $20 handling fee per person.
Join only if you are an Open Water Certified Diver with at least 4 certification dives, at least 25 lifetime dives, and you have been diving within the last six months. You also need to be comfortable with max depths up to 130 feet and rough ocean conditions.
Yes. Review the medical questionnaire before your trip. If you answer YES to any listed questions, bring a medical clearance signed by a doctor before you can dive.
Bring a towel, reef-safe sunscreen, water, and a snack. Bring your certification card.
